How to fill out fppc form 700

Illustration

How to fill out FPPC Form 700

01
Download the FPPC Form 700 from the California Fair Political Practices Commission website.
02
Fill out your name, title, and the name of your agency in the top section of the form.
03
Indicate the reporting period for which you are filing the form.
04
Complete the relevant sections regarding your financial interests, including real property, investments, and sources of income.
05
List any gifts you have received, if applicable, and disclose any business positions held.
06
Review the completed form for accuracy and sign it at the bottom.
07
Submit the form to your designated filing officer or the FPPC as required.

Who needs FPPC Form 700?

01
Elected officials.
02
Candidates for public office.
03
Certain appointed officials and employees of state and local agencies.
04
Members of boards and commissions.

Answer. On an assuming office statement, disclose all reportable investments, interests in real property, and business positions held on the date you assumed office. In addition, you must disclose income (including loans, gifts and travel payments) received during the 12 months prior to the date you assumed office.
An individual hired for a position not yet covered under an agency's conflict of interest code must file Form 700 if the individual serves in a position that makes or participates in making governmental decisions.
The Form 700 provides transparency and ensures accountability in two ways: It provides necessary information to the public about an official's personal financial interests to ensure that officials are making decisions in the best interest of the public and not enhancing their personal finances.

FPPC Form 700, also known as the Statement of Economic Interests, is a disclosure form required by the California Fair Political Practices Commission (FPPC) to report financial interests that may create conflicts of interest for public officials.
Public officials, candidates for public office, and designated employees in California state and local government are required to file FPPC Form 700.
To fill out FPPC Form 700, individuals must provide information about their financial interests, including real estate holdings, investments, and income sources, following the provided instructions and categories outlined on the form.
The purpose of FPPC Form 700 is to promote transparency and accountability in government by requiring public officials to disclose their financial interests that could potentially influence their decision-making.
Information that must be reported includes real estate interests, investments, income sources, loans, and gifts that exceed a specified value, along with the names of sources and amounts where applicable.
